Bay-fronted period bungalow with single-storey living
This bay-fronted period bungalow offers comfortable single-level living in a highly sought Wistaston location. The layout includes two double bedrooms plus a versatile third bedroom/dining room, a bay-front lounge with fireplace and an open-plan dining kitchen leading to a garden room/conservatory. The home is attractively appointed and ready for early completion with no onward chain.
The external space is a major draw: a large, established south-west facing garden enjoys afternoon sun and pleasant views, with a generous paved patio for entertaining. An extensive block-paved driveway provides off-street parking for several vehicles and there may be scope for garage or outbuilding subject to approvals.
Practical points to note: accommodation totals about 1,031 sq ft and is average in size for a bungalow of this period. There is a single shower room (no separate bath) and the third room is also well suited as a dining room rather than a full double bedroom for those needing larger sleeping quarters. The property presents as well-maintained but buyers should view to assess décor or modernisation preferences.
Positioned close to local shops, services and bus routes, with a range of good-rated primary and secondary schools nearby, this bungalow will suit downsizers seeking low-step living with generous outdoor space, or small families wanting a peaceful suburban base with quick access to Crewe and local amenities.
